Residential Aged Care Manager - Forbes NSW

Chl
Posted 6 hours ago
📦Relocation support
🇦🇺Australia
📁Healthcare/Clinical

Posted Tuesday 4 August 2026 at 2:00 pm | Expires Saturday 5 September 2026 at 1:59 pm Discover a career where care goes both ways! Catholic Healthcare now has over 6000 employees and 30 years' experience in care. Our Mission is to promote the dignity, life and spirituality of older people through connected and inclusive communities, supporting them to live the life they choose through our innovative relationship-centred model of care. We’re committed to creating a world where older people thrive. Jemalong Residential Village is one of the largest residential aged care homes in regional NSW, home to 110 residents and supported by a full leadership team. We're looking for an accomplished people leader who is ready to lead with purpose, develop high-performing teams and create an environment where residents, families and employees feel genuinely connected. What is on offer? Career Pathway - Build a long-term career with us committed to making a positive impact and we will invest in your professional development and support your ongoing career growth Competitive Salary Package – Attractive renumeration package of $188,000 + Super + Tax free benefits Not-For-Profit Salary Packaging - Maximise your take-home pay with tax-free salary packaging benefits up to $15,900 plus $2,650 for meal and entertainment expenses, along with additional remote area benefits Short-Term Incentive Bonus - Opportunity to participate in an annual performance based short-term incentive program Company Vehicle – Fully maintained vehicle Relocation Support - Relocation assistance of $2,000 to make your move as smooth as possible Initial Accommodation – Short term accommodation of 3 months provided (flexibility to extend if required) while you settle into the community and secure your new home Additional Family Leave - Enjoy an extra 6 days of paid family leave each financial year to help you balance work and personal commitments Employee Wellbeing Program – Access a range of wellbeing initiatives including Fitness Passport and discounted Private Health Insurance to support your physical, mental and financial wellbeing Strong Central Support - Be backed by an experienced team providing operational, clinical, HR, finance and quality support Technology Provided - Laptop and mobile phone supplied to support you in your role About Forbes Relocating to a regional community is a significant decision, and we're looking for someone who genuinely wants to become part of it. Forbes offers the opportunity to enjoy a relaxed country lifestyle without compromising on essential services. Known for its welcoming community, affordable housing and strong local connections, it's a place where leaders can become highly visible and make a meaningful contribution - both within the home and across the wider community. For the right person, this is more than a career move. It's an opportunity to build a rewarding professional and personal life. About the Role This is an opportunity for a capable leader who enjoys building engaged teams, strengthening culture and creating stability. You'll have the support, resources and autonomy to lead positive change while focusing on developing people, improving workforce capability and delivering exceptional outcomes for residents and their families. Reporting to the Regional Operations Manager, you'll have the autonomy to lead your home while being part of a broader leadership network that values collaboration, continuous improvement and shared success. As Residential Manager, you will provide overall leadership across clinical, operational and financial performance. Your responsibilities will include: Leading and developing a multidisciplinary leadership team Creating a positive, engaged workplace culture where people thrive Delivering exceptional resident outcomes through relationship-centred care Ensuring compliance with Aged Care Quality Standards and legislative requirements Driving continuous quality improvement and operational excellence Managing budgets, occupancy and financial performance Building trusted relationships with residents, families, employees and the local community About You You are an authentic leader who brings people with you. You know how to build trust, coach leaders, navigate change and create a culture where accountability and compassion coexist. You're commercially astute, operationally capable and passionate about delivering quality care - but above all, you're recognised for your ability to lead people. You'll also bring: Demonstrated success leading a large residential aged care home or comparable healthcare, hospitality or community-based operation Proven experience leading large, multidisciplinary teams through change and growth Strong financial and operational management capability Comprehensive understanding of the Aged Care Quality Standards, legislation and AN-ACC funding Excellent relationship-building and stakeholder engagement skills A collaborative leadership style with a genuine commitment to developing others Bachelor of Nursing and current AHPRA registration (preferred) Availability to participate in an after-hours regional on-call roster (one week in nine) Willingness to obtain a National Police Check and NDIS Worker Check Why Catholic Healthcare? At Catholic Healthcare, our leaders are trusted to make decisions, supported to succeed and encouraged to grow. You'll join an organisation with a strong reputation for quality care, experienced operational support and a genuine commitment to investing in its people. If you're looking for an opportunity where your leadership will be valued, your influence will be visible and your work will leave a lasting impact on both your team and your community, we'd love to have a conversation.
